Hello all, I am having some trouble with the effectsize package in R. I am trying to convert Z scores to percentiles using the convert_z_to_percentile command. This same code (below) has worked for 3 other variables, but not these 2 variables
However, when I use the function to convert other z scores to percentiles, I get numbers that are exponential (e.g., 1.877030e+01) instead of a percentile. Has this happened to anyone else, and if so, how were you able to fix it? Here is my code: #generate z-scores for SSPA using the scale() function - this part of the code is successful dat$varA_z <- scale(dat$varA_tot, center = TRUE, scale = TRUE) dat$varB_z <- scale(dat$varB_tot, center = TRUE, scale = TRUE) #Convert z-scores to percentile for UPSA using effectsize package tool, convert_z_to_percentile #for some reason this isn't working dat$varA_per <- (convert_z_to_percentile(dat$varA_z)*100) dat$varB_per <- (convert_z_to_percentile(dat$varB_z)*100) Thank you in advance for any help you may be able to offer!
